			Hi, Daniel,<br />Like you, I rarely have need for HTML, but others may need/want it. The important items are:<br />1. set HTML as default editor<br />2. uncheck (if checked) the &#39;reply to HTML in plain text option&#39; &nbsp;<br /><br />3. if color is desired, use a template. <br /><br /><br />This will cause TB! to send in HTML and to respond in HTML, even to text messages. &nbsp;<br /><br /><br />Personally, I keep mine set to plain text - not the microed editor. Has never failed me. <br /><br />Stay safe,<br />david <br />

			<br />====quote====<br /><a class="blog-p-user-name" id="bp_OuygyYfE" href="/en/forums/" bx-tooltip-user-id="117031">Mad Batter</a> wrote:<br />Oh that's too bad. You mean you can't set up one account to be different from the others?<br />=============<br /><br />Yes, I suspect that's true in this case. <br /><br />The only workaround that I can think of would be to create a second set of settings in the registry, and then use the "/reg:" command line parameter to run The Bat with either the old or the new settings (you could make two simple batch files for that, and put a shortcut for each on your desktop). That way, you would have one install for accounts with plain e-mails and another one for accounts with HTML-formatted messages. Each configuration should have a different mail folder, too, I suppose.
